AR Puzzle 기능 추가 영상AR Puzzle 기능 추가 영상
Posted at 2011/11/16 22:42 | Posted in Project/증강현실을 이용한 사천성근 2년만에 소스 꺼내서 이것저것 기능 추가했음 ㅎㅎ
'Project > 증강현실을 이용한 사천성' 카테고리의 다른 글
| AR Puzzle 기능 추가 영상 (0) | 2011/11/16 |
|---|---|
| Visual studio 2008에서 OpenGL 적용 법 (2) | 2010/11/07 |
| OpenGL을 이용한 Picking 성공 (5) | 2010/02/24 |
| 증강현실을 MFC로 이식 성공 (2) | 2010/02/23 |
| 경과 시간 계산 및 일정시간이상 일정 범위 안의 좌표에 있으면 클릭 (2) | 2010/02/20 |
| 빨강 추적 (1) | 2010/02/19 |
C#에서 C++의 CString 값 전달해 주기C#에서 C++의 CString 값 전달해 주기
Posted at 2011/11/08 00:32 | Posted in About Programing/03. Tip출처 : http://blog.naver.com/just720?Redirect=Log&logNo=40137298010
C# 에서는 이렇게 쓸꺼야
일단 선언은 이렇게 하고
[DllImport("CV_capture.dll")]
public static extern void CV_RegistInit(IntPtr _IntPtr);
넘겨 줄때는 이렇게!
IntPtr _IntPtr = Marshal.StringToBSTR("abcd");
CV_RegistInit(_IntPtr);
C++에서는 BSTR로 받아서 CString으로 변환해준다.
extern "C" __declspec(dllexport) void __stdcall CV_RegistInit(BSTR _RegistName)
{
CString str;
str.Format(_T("%s"), RegistName);
}
음 잘 넘어온다! ㅋㅋ
'About Programing > 03. Tip' 카테고리의 다른 글
| C#에서 C++의 CString 값 전달해 주기 (2) | 2011/11/08 |
|---|---|
| Register variable (레지스터 변수) (0) | 2011/07/03 |
| RegQueryValueEx 함수 (0) | 2010/05/23 |
| [MFC] 다른이름으로 저장하기 창 생성 (0) | 2010/04/22 |
| 외부 프로그램 실행 방법 (0) | 2010/04/21 |
| MFC MDI에서 Child Window를 최대화로 시작하기 (0) | 2010/04/19 |
-
옛날에 저걸로 데스스타를 만들며 놀던 기억이 나네요...
이참에 저걸로 스타크래프트 유닛을 만들어서 대량구매를 해볼까요;
dxtrans.h 에러dxtrans.h 에러
Posted at 2011/08/10 15:28 | Posted in About Programing/07. Direct Show 예전에는 dx 8.0x 버전까지만 나오고 이후 버전에 없었기 때문에 예전 버전을 썻지만 요즘에는 WPF에 함께 설치가 되어 확실히 간편해 졌다.
하지만
#include <dshow.h> 와
#include <qedit.h>
헤더를 인클루드 시키고, lib 파일을 추가한 다음에 컴파일을 했더니
fatal error C1083: 포함 파일을 열 수 없습니다. 'dxtrans.h': No such file or directory
이런 에러가 떳다.....
응? ... 내부적인 에러였다.. 머 검색을 좀 하다보니 최신 버전으로 바뀌며 먼가 안맞아 져서 수정을 해야한다는데......
결국 해결책을 찾았다.
해결책은
#include <dshow.h> 와
#include <qedit.h> 사이에
#pragma include_alias( "dxtrans.h", "qedit.h" )
#define __IDxtCompositor_INTERFACE_DEFINED__
#define __IDxtAlphaSetter_INTERFACE_DEFINED__
#define __IDxtJpeg_INTERFACE_DEFINED__
#define __IDxtKey_INTERFACE_DEFINED__
이 부분을 추가해주면 끝.
'About Programing > 07. Direct Show' 카테고리의 다른 글
| dxtrans.h 에러 (0) | 2011/08/10 |
|---|---|
| 영상 해상도 변경 필터 (Scale Filter) (0) | 2011/07/27 |
| [DirectShow 레퍼런스] IMediaFilter 인터페이스 (0) | 2011/06/28 |
| [DirectShow 레퍼런스] IBaseFilter Interface (0) | 2011/06/28 |
| [DirectShow기초] 필터와 핀 (0) | 2011/06/28 |
| [DirectShow기초] 필터와 필터 그래프 (0) | 2011/06/28 |
